Zinc supplementation fails to increase the immunogenicity of oral poliovirus vaccine: a randomized controlled trial.
Mohammad Atif Habib,Sajid Bashir Soofi,A. Sheraz,Zaid Shakoor Bhatti,Hiromasa Okayasu,Syed Sohail Zahoor Zaidi,Natalie A. Molodecky,Mark A. Pallansch,Roland W. Sutter,Zulfiqar A Bhutta +9 more
TL;DR: There was no effect of zinc supplementation on OPV immunogenicity and the conclusions were confirmed when restricting the analysis to those with measured higher zinc levels.
